Freedom of Mobility Forum Announces Advisory Board

to Guide March 29 Online Public Debate

  • Freedom of Mobility Forum, launched by Stellantis and facilitated by Wavestone as a neutral third-party, to support transparent, fact-based dialogue about the most urgent issues facing mobility in the context of climate change
  • Advisory Board to select the topic of the 2023 debate, among key issues challenging freedom of mobility for citizens today
  • Diverse, multicultural, and cross-disciplinary, seven-member board includes experts representing mobility, energy, technology, academia, science, youth, and civil society
  • First edition of the Freedom of Mobility Forum on March 29, 2023 will feature circle of debaters who will share 360-degree and fact-based approach to preserving freedom of mobility for society in the face of global warming implications

AMSTERDAM, January 24, 2023 – The Freedom of Mobility Forum, launched by and facilitated by as a neutral third-party, today announced the seven members of its advisory board. The Freedom of Mobility Forum Advisory Board is composed of diverse, multicultural and cross-disciplinary individuals from different regions of the world.

Its members have been invited to join based on their high level of expertise, achievements and commitment to constructive and fact-based approaches with one key objective: foster an open discussion on topics related to climate change and mobility in various cultural contexts.

The Advisory Board’s role mainly consists of:

  • Proposing an overall strategic framework to establish the Freedom of Mobility Forum as a global reference
  • Selecting the topic of the year, an issue related to a key aspect of freedom of mobility in a decarbonized world
  • Identifying thought leaders and influential experts to participate as debaters

2023 Freedom of Mobility Forum

The first edition of the Freedom of Mobility Forum public debate is scheduled for March 29, 2023, at 2:30 p.m. CET / 8:30 a.m. EST. The digital event will feature a circle of debaters who will share a 360-degree and fact-based approach to preserving freedom of mobility for society in the face of global warming implications.

Beyond ideology, the annual debate leverages an interdisciplinary and research-informed approach, integrating all relevant dimensions of freedom of mobility: social, economic, physical, and environmental. The outcomes of each Forum, including actionable next steps for stakeholders to implement in their respective disciplines, will be published on the Forum’s online platform. About the Freedom of Mobility Forum

The Freedom of Mobility Forum, launched by Stellantis and facilitated by Wavestone as a neutral third-party, is an international gathering of passionate problem-solvers committed to fact-based discussions that challenge the status quo, expand perspectives and identify how best to enable safe, affordable and sustainable freedom of mobility for a society facing the implications of global warming.
